This position requires an analytical and self-driven professional to support a Supply Chain Organization in their spend management.
The analyst should be capable to solve common and complex business issues where analysis of situations or data requires an in-depth evaluation of multiple factors, also this analyst should contribute to the development of new ideas and methods.
**_ Responsibilities: _**
- Business Reviews with L2 and L3s.
- Month end close activities (gap analysis, narratives, etc.)
- Forecasting activities (Short Term and Long-Term Planning)
- Everyday interaction with a Supply Chain Organization, Controllership and other Finance areas.
- Master data support (creating, maintenance)
- Digital dashboards development
- Consults with business leaders to guide and influence strategic decision-making within a broad scope.
- Identifies opportunities for process improvement.
